America has a new tennis starlet and Ben Caudell is backing her for more glory at the US Open

Already an inspiration to many aspiring young American tennis teens, 18-year-old rising star Melanie Oudin has already been called the next Tracy Austin.

Austin has gone on record saying that Oudin reminds her of her younger self, the same big heart, fighting spirit, and mental toughness. The mental strength that Oudin has shown at this year's US Open has been nothing short of remarkable. She has come from a set down three times out of her last four matches and against truly outstanding opposition in Elena Dementieva, Maria Sharapova, and Nadia Petrova. All four matches she has played and won have been against Russians, tonight she faces a different challenge, a player from Denmark who, like her is young, athletic and super talented.

Caroline Wozniacki, like Oudin, has immense composure in tight situations, both players were in huge danger of going out in straight sets in their fourth round matches but instead held it together to fight back and defeat their opponents in three sets.

Wozniacki, for the most part was outplayed by Svetlana Kuznetsova, it looked like the Dane was going to be blown off the court by the Russian's power play from the word go, but instead didn't panic and bided her time before the inevitable happened and Kuznetsova started to hit timely unforced errors when it really mattered.

I believe we should be backing the American today. She has the whole of the United States tuning in to watch tonight's match, she handles pressure very well and is one of the quickest movers around the court.

Wozniacki, similar to Andy Murray in the men's, absorbs the pressure from usually bigger hitters very rarely going for big shots themselves. She hits few unforced errors and it is usually her opponents who can't handle her consistency. Oudin represents a different kettle of fish, not only does she have the confidence to win matches every time she steps on court, she also posses a good tactical brain that may take a little time to warm-up but when in full flow can conjure up the game to overcome any top ranked player in the world. Move over Tracy Austin, we have a new starlet in town...
